Dwarf Free-tailed Bat vs trigonal cone

Mops nanulus compared with Conus trigonus

Taxonomic Classification

Rank Dwarf Free-tailed Bat trigonal cone
Kingdom same Animalia (Animals) Animalia (Animals)
Phylum Chordata (Chordates) Mollusca (Mollusks)
Class Mammalia (Mammals) Gastropoda (Gastropoda)
Order Chiroptera (Bats) Neogastropoda (Neogastropoda)
Family Molossidae Conidae
Genus Mops Conus
Species Mops nanulus Conus trigonus

Evolutionary Relationship

Dwarf Free-tailed Bat and trigonal cone share a common ancestor at the Kingdom level: Animalia. (Animals)
